Wardrobe Management, Decision Fatigue and Charity Donations

The conversation shifts to managing a wardrobe strategically by removing items that no longer fit or serve the owner. Hems explains that clearing out unused clothes reduces morning decision fatigue and improves self-esteem. He shares an anecdote about a client who donated over £1,000 worth of high-quality clothing to a hospice charity after a wardrobe audit.

Wardrobe Hoarding, Lockdown Weight Gain

Trott advises listeners to remove items from their wardrobes that no longer fit or serve them, specifically mentioning clothes kept from before lockdown weight gain. Keeping small clothes creates a cycle of negative reinforcement and guilt every time the wardrobe is opened. The goal is to have a smaller, curated selection of clothes that the owner actually enjoys wearing and can easily mix and match.
